Lindy Chamberlain

  • Kahlia born in custody.

  • Azaria Chanberlain is born

  • Azaria was taken from the tent by a dingo

  • Wally Goodwin finds jumpsuit, booties, nappy & singlet, matinee jacket still missing.

  • Alice Springs Coroner Denis Barritt finds that a wild dog or dingo took Azaria; that no member of the Chamberlain family was responsible for her death, but there was interference with the clothing by 'person or persons unknown'.

  • Trial begins in Darwin

    NT Judge Justice James Muirhead of the Supreme Court presiding. Called the "Trial of the Century".
  • Lindy, heavily pregnant, is found guilty of 1st Degree Murder and sentenced to life imprisonment. Michael, as accessory after the fact, receives an eighteen month suspended sentence.

  • Lindy sees the matinee jacket(found in court house) and positively identifies it.

  • October 21, 1987

    A new act of Parliament is forced through to allow the Chamberlain's to return to court to clear their convictions.
  • September 15, 1988

    The Supreme Court of Darwin quashes all convictions and declares the Chamberlain's totally innocent. The court also adopts Morling's view that Azaria was taken by a dingo if they had been asked.
  • November 4, 1988

    Release of the film Evil Angels (A Cry in the Dark).
  • December 13, 1995

    Findings of the Third Inquest are announced. NT Coroner John Lowndes reiterates that neither Lindy nor Michael were in any way involved with the disappearance of their daughter. He leaves the cause of Azaria's death 'open' however.
  • October 2002

    Debut of the opera Lindy with Opera Australia.
  • October 6, 2004

    Lindy Chamberlain-Creighton calls for the case to finally be closed, and for an apology from the NT government.
  • October 6, 2004

    The NT Coroner's office decides not to reopen the inquest into the death of Azaria, saying it is not satisfied there were new facts or evidence from the Cole investigation to reopen the inquest.
  • October 2004

    Lindy releases her completely up-to-date autobiography Through My Eyes
  • November 2004

    Mini series titled after Lindy's book Through My Eyes is broadcast on Australia's Channel 7 network.
